Dr Tan is a fellowship trained orthopaedic surgeon with a subspecialty interest in Foot and Ankle disorders and Sports injuries. He graduated from the National University of Singapore and underwent Orthopaedic surgical training in Singapore. During this period, Dr Tan had the opportunity to work in the various tertiary hospitals in Singapore where he gained wide exposure to the field of Orthopaedic surgery. He was awarded the College of Surgeons Gold Medal on completion of his advanced specialty training. He went on to complete fellowship-training in Foot and Ankle Reconstruction under the Ministry of Health Human Manpower Development Plan (HMDP) scholarship. He completed two separate fellowships; the first at the University Hospital Carl Gustav Carus in Germanyunder the renowned Professor Zwipp and the second at the Institute for Foot and Ankle Reconstruction in the USA with Dr Mark Myerson, a world leader and pioneer in Foot and Ankle Surgery.
